## Runbook: Account recovery — Tallygrid metrics sidecar

If the release service account is locked out, the Tallygrid sidecar stops shipping aggregates and release gates go blind. Steps: confirm lockout in the auth log, page secondary on-call, freeze the deploy queue. Then re-enroll the account via the offline recovery console on the ops workstation in the Fernhall rack. Recovery requires two approvals. When the console asks, supply the passphrase below.

recovery phrase for fajeg-kawep: druix-gorius-briax-ulaeth-fraox-lammir-pelox-jormir-pelwyn-julir

## Ownership

Sprigtide is the plant-watering scheduler used by the Greenhaven pilot floors. It owns valve timing, soil-moisture polling, and the weekly schedule compiler. Downstream consumers: the Fernwall dashboard and the facilities export job. Deploys happen Tuesdays; freeze during pilot demos. Bugs go in the Sprigtide board, tagged by zone. Schema changes to the schedule format require a heads-up at the weekly eng sync before merge. Questions about roadmap or valve firmware go to the module owner. Current owner of record:

account owner for hahig-fahag: Pelael Istax Novys

## Pagination limits

The Brindlewave public API paginates all list endpoints with cursor tokens. Page size is clamped server-side regardless of what the client requests, and cursors expire to keep the snapshot store bounded. Reviewers should check that any new endpoint uses the shared paginator rather than rolling its own. The enforced defaults are defined as follows:

tuning table, yahap-hahip:
BUDGETS = {
    "praiel": 88,
    "quenox": 61,
    "nordor": 332,
    "gorix": 835,
    "ruswyn": 186,
}

- [ ] Verify the query planner regression fix in Quillbase 4.2 before sign-off. Last release, the planner chose a full scan on the Ledgerline reports table whenever a date range crossed a partition boundary, so run the canned benchmark suite and compare plan hashes against the baseline. If anything drifts more than 5%, escalate to Mara on the storage team. Record the exact build you tested against below.

build token for tawif-bahip: htk31_68bba16e1afabfef4ecc69408c06f16